Job Description
Main Job Duties:
- Preparing and managing the creation of a commodity strategy which includes spend analysis, development of cost models and consumption/demand profiles.
- Responsible for assuring a strategic approach to the development of the strategy and commodity management plan is consistent with corporate and project goals and interfaces
- Preparing and managing the contract review process
- Coordinating the bidding, evaluation and award process in accordance with agreed plans and company procedures
- Following a thorough and systematic approach in managing contractual matters between company and contractor and preparing commercial and contractual correspondence during the implementation of the contracts
- Ensuring tracking systems are maintained for all contractual correspondence
- Ensuring contracts and related process documentation is stored on Supply System (when applicable)
